<h3>What are the factors of production?</h3>

The resources that make up the economy's structure and that people utilize to produce commodities and services are known as the factors of production.

Land, labor, capital, and small business development are the four divisions that economists use to classify the components of production.

Businesses can enhance production and produce things of greater quality and at lower costs, if they can boost the productivity of the factors of production.

What type of argument is the Declaration of Independence?
kvv77 [185]

According to its principal author, Thomas Jefferson, the Declaration was intended to be a model of political argument

What is the argument in the Declaration of Independence?

The Declaration of Independence states three basic ideas:

(1) God made all men equal and gave them the rights of life, liberty, and the pursuit of happiness;

(2) the main business of government is to protect these rights;

(3) if a government tries to withhold these rights, the people are free to revolt

What was the purpose and argument of the Declaration?

The introductory sentence states the Declaration's main purpose, to explain the colonists' right to revolution. In other words, “to declare the causes which impel them to the separation.” Congress had to prove the legitimacy of its cause. It had just defied the most powerful nation on Earth

Was the Declaration of Independence written as a persuasive argument?

The reason why the Declaration of Independence is so persuasive is that Jefferson uses deductive arguments, which includes examples of Britain's wrong doings, which gives the person reading the document a chance to see exactly why they are breaking from Great Britain.
